2010 Qualification Groups Europe (UEFA)

The European zone (UEFA) of the 2010 FIFA World Cup Qualification consists of 53 National Teams, divided into 8 groups of 6 teams, and 1 group of 5 teams.
UEFA Qualification Group 1: Portugal, Sweden, Denmark, Hungary, Albania, Malta
UEFA Qualification Group 2: Greece, Israel, Switzerland; Moldova, Latvia, Luxembourg
UEFA Qualification Group 3: Czech Republic, Poland, Northern Ireland, Slovakia, Slovenia, San Marino
UEFA Qualification Group 4: Germany, Russia, Finland, Wales, Azerbaijan, Liechtenstein
UEFA Qualification Group 5: Spain, Turkey, Belgium,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Armenia, Estonia
UEFA Qualification Group 6: Croatia, England, Ukraine, Belarus, Kazakhstan, Andorra
UEFA Qualification Group 7: France, Romania, Serbia, Lithuania, Austria, Faroe Islands
UEFA Qualification Group 8: Italy, Bulgaria, Republic of Ireland, Cyprus, Georgia; Montenegro
UEFA Qualification Group 9: Netherlands, Scotland, Norway, FYR Macedonia, Iceland
The highest ranked country in each qualification group automatically qualified for the 2010 soccer world cup, while all the second-placed national teams stood a chance to become one of the last 4 soccer teams to qualify.
Each of the second placed national teams played a home and away play-off matches to qualify and become of the European teams to play in the FIFA 2010 Soccer World Cup.
